A bid is being made turn the Lochranza summer ferry route into a year-round service, making the island more accessible and boosting trade.
The Isle of Arran Ferry Committee want to see the Lochranza to Claonaig route become an all-yearround service with as many as seven daily sailings between the two ports – even in winter. An alternative timetable drawn up for bad weather would see three ferries a day crossing to Tarbert.
